Did you know Rotary… has free adult learning courses?
MyRotary has a dedicated page for continuing education and learning. Learn.Rotary.Org has a catalog with hundreds of free trainings for Rotary members. Topics are varied and include courses on Leadership, Professional Development, Public Image, etc. https://learn.rotary.org/members/learn/catalog/view/71

Club Meeting- World Community Serivces
Linda Brown and George Prokop shared insights into their Clean Water Project in Puerto Rico. Amazing success by getting clean water buckets to over 300 homes, which means about 1,200 people now have a clean water source close to home.
